What to expect in Broadbeach

Broadbeach's high-density apartment environment and complex building access typically requires careful coordination and specialized approaches for hot water system work.

  • Extended setup time due to high-rise access requirements including lifts, parking permits, and building protocols
  • Potential need for body corporate approvals and coordination with building management before work begins
  • Limited working space in apartment utility areas requiring compact equipment and careful material handling
  • Possible temporary hot water disruption affecting multiple units depending on your building's system configuration

Typical Hot Water Systems Costs in Broadbeach

These are approximate price ranges based on common jobs in the area. Actual costs depend on complexity, materials, and urgency.

ServiceEstimated Cost
Gas Hot Water Installation$1,500.00–$3,000.00
Solar Hot Water System Install$3,500.00–$7,000.00
Hot Water System Repair$150.00–$500.00
Hot Water System Maintenance$120.00–$300.00
Heat Pump Hot Water Install$3,000.00–$6,000.00

Hot Water Systems Licensing & Rules in Queensland

Important regulations and resources to help you hire with confidence in Queensland.

Licensed Plumber Requirement

Installing or replacing hot water heaters (electric, gas, solar or heat pump) is classified as notifiable work and must be performed by a licensed plumber or drainer. Using a licensed professional ensures the work complies with regulations and minimises health and safety risks.

Notifiable Work Registration

After installing or replacing a hot water heater, the plumber must register the work with the Queensland Building and Construction Commission (QBCC) within 10 business days of issuing an invoice using Form 4 (or Form 4a for public sector work).

Compliance with Codes and Standards

Licensees must ensure that notifiable work is performed in accordance with relevant legislation, codes and standards. The QBCC and local governments conduct audits of notifiable work to verify compliance.
